In the study of electronics, moving from theory to practical application can be challenging. Components are tiny, breadboards can be finicky, and mistakes often lead to damaged parts. Multisim , developed by National Instruments (now part of Emerson), solves these problems by providing a professional-grade, virtual electronics laboratory that fits on your laptop. What is Multisim? Multisim is an industry-standard circuit simulation software. For students, it acts as an interactive "sandbox" where you can design, test, and analyze electronic circuits without the need for physical components, soldering, or test equipment. Its intuitive, drag-and-drop interface mimics a physical workbench, making the transition from schematic to simulation seamless. Key Features for Student Success 1. Intuitive Schematic Capture Instead of drawing complex circuits on paper, you build them on-screen using a library of over 1,500 real-world components (resistors, transistors, op-amps, microcontrollers, etc.). You simply click, drag, and connect – just like placing parts on a virtual breadboard.
